共計 1461 個字符,預計需要花費 4 分鐘才能閱讀完成。
WordPress 很多功能需要發(fā)送郵件,比如常見的找回密碼操作,就需要發(fā)送郵件,但是你會發(fā)現(xiàn),默認情況下,WordPress 無法發(fā)送郵件。
眾所周知,現(xiàn)在幾乎所有的主機商都禁用了默認的 25 郵件發(fā)送端口,即使沒有禁用 25 端口,通過服務器配置郵件發(fā)送功能,發(fā)出的郵件也非常容易進入垃圾箱。
所以,目前解決 WordPress 無法發(fā)送郵件的方法,就是為你的 WordPress 網(wǎng)站配置 SMTP 發(fā)送郵件。
此前,已經(jīng)推薦過《WordPress 使用阿里云郵件推送實現(xiàn) SMTP 發(fā)送郵件》,WordPress 大學就是采用這個方法,而且這幾年來非常穩(wěn)定,值得使用!
今天,將介紹如何使用 Gmail 郵箱來設置 SMTP,給大家多一個選擇。
Google 的產(chǎn)品配置起來非常復雜,但是安全性很高,所以這是一篇需要大家耐心進行的操作教程。
安裝 WP Mail SMTP 插件
WP Mail SMTP 插件支持 Gmail 的驗證方式,所以推薦大家使用。
訪問 http://wp101.net/plugins/wp-mail-smtp/ 下載該插件,在你網(wǎng)站后臺 插件 - 安裝插件 界面上傳安裝啟用。
配置 Gmail API
1、您需要授權(quán)服務器訪問您的 Gmail 帳戶。如果您在 Gmail 上合并了多個帳戶,請執(zhí)行以下操作:→使用主帳戶登錄→ 允許訪問您的 Google 帳戶,然后單擊“繼續(xù)”按鈕。
2、使用您的 Gmail ID 登錄到 Google 開發(fā)者控制臺,會出現(xiàn)下圖界面,直接點擊繼續(xù):
3、直接點擊按鈕:
4、按照下圖選擇對應的選項,然后點擊“我需要哪些憑據(jù)?”按鈕:
5、此時應該會彈出這個窗口,點擊“設置同意屏幕”:
注意不要關閉當前網(wǎng)頁,后面還要回來進行設置的!!!!
6、在下圖界面選擇 外部 (External),點擊創(chuàng)建按鈕:
7、輸入應用名稱:
8、滾動到下面 添加范圍部分,輸入網(wǎng)站根域名,以及網(wǎng)站首頁網(wǎng)址,如下圖所示:最后點擊保存。
9、返回第 4 步的界面,繼續(xù)進行設置:
訪問 WP Mail SMTP – 設置 進入到設置界面。選擇 Gmail,然后復制下面的回調(diào)網(wǎng)址,填寫到上圖所示的位置。然后點擊上圖的“刷新”按鈕,會返回一個藍色按鈕,繼續(xù)點擊這個藍色按鈕。
10、這時候,你應該會進入到下圖界面。直接點擊底部的 完成 按鈕:
11、在下來的界面中,點擊 鉛筆 圖標:
12、以下就可以看到對應的【客戶端 ID】和【客戶端密鑰】
設置 WP Mail SMTP 選項
13、將上面的 ID 和密鑰,復制到 WP Mail SMTP 的設置選項中,然后點擊“保存設置”:
14、接著點擊下圖的 驗證 按鈕:
15、選擇你的 Gmail 賬戶:
16、可能會出現(xiàn)下面的提示,點擊“高級”:
然后繼續(xù)點擊下圖鏈接:
17、點擊下圖的 允許:
18、終于回到這個界面,顯示如下圖所示,說明已經(jīng)驗證成功:
19、返回頁面頂部的設置選項,將“發(fā)件人”設置為你當前使用 gmail 郵箱,然后按照下圖所示勾選對應的選項,最后保存設置:
發(fā)送郵件測試
20、切換到“電子郵件測試”選項卡:輸入一個你的其他郵箱地址,然后點擊“發(fā)送電子郵件”按鈕:
21、配置正確的話,你就可以收到測試郵件啦:
到這里,總算是配置完成啦,恭喜你!!
注意:Gmail(免費版本) 每天發(fā)送郵件限制為 500 封電子郵件或 500 個收件人。這對于常規(guī)使用的網(wǎng)站來說足夠了。
總結(jié)
通過設置 SMTP 就可以解決 WordPress 無法發(fā)送郵件的問題。這篇文章我們詳細講解了使用 WP Mail SMTP 插件,配置 Gmail API 實現(xiàn) SMTP 發(fā)送郵件。操作比較復雜,但是一步步耐心設置下來,注意看圖片的文字說明,應該是沒有問題的,畢竟倡萌就是這樣設置成功的。